Here is the problem...
You currently have chosen the lowest quality settings.
You must choose a higher quality setting.
The line you happen to click on is not the line you choose for operations.
You must use the little arrows at the bottom.
Look at the green .. those are the chosen ones for when it is running.
Look at the line that says Default ... where it says Default, click on the little arrows and change it.
